Healing Together: Sarah & Zachary's Journey Through Trauma and Marriage

It's really beautiful. I take full responsibility for the wonderful life that I now lead because I deserve it and I've done the work to get here.
Ever wondered how couples navigate the rough waters of healing from past traumas while staying married? In this heartfelt episode of 'Mental Illness Happy Hour', Sarah and Zachary open up about their personal journeys. Sarah bravely shares her experiences with sexual abuse, codependency, perfectionism, anxiety, and a stay in a psych ward. Meanwhile, Zachary recounts his chaotic upbringing and lack of structure.
They dive deep into how childhood trauma affects adulthood and emphasize the importance of taking responsibility for one's own healing. The couple also tackles tough subjects like the impact of substance abuse on mental health, the challenges of codependency in relationships, and the complexities of forgiveness. Their candidness offers a raw and inspiring look into the power of vulnerability and sharing one's story.
Sarah and Zachary's willingness to lay bare their struggles provides hope for anyone grappling with their own healing journey. Listeners will gain valuable insights into the importance of self-healing, the role of therapy, and the transformative power of sharing personal experiences. This episode is a testament to the strength found in vulnerability and the possibility of growth even in the face of deep-seated trauma.
